Skip to content

Commit 38b48a0

Browse files
committed
Switch to new libvirt package
1 parent 38d31ed commit 38b48a0

File tree

9 files changed

+12
-15
lines changed

9 files changed

+12
-15
lines changed

go.mod

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-9,7 +9,7 @@ require (
99
github.com/melbahja/goph v1.4.0
1010
github.com/schollz/progressbar/v3 v3.18.0
1111
github.com/sirupsen/logrus v1.9.3
12-
libvirt.org/libvirt-go v7.4.0+incompatible
12+
libvirt.org/go/libvirt v1.11001.0
1313
)
1414

1515
require (

go.sum

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-103,5 +103,5 @@ gopkg.in/check.v1 v0.0.0-20161208181325-20d25e280405/go.mod h1:Co6ibVJAznAaIkqp8
103103
gopkg.in/yaml.v3 v3.0.0-20200313102051-9f266ea9e77c/go.mod h1:K4uyk7z7BCEPqu6E+C64Yfv1cQ7kz7rIZviUmN+EgEM=
104104
gopkg.in/yaml.v3 v3.0.1 h1:fxVm/GzAzEWqLHuvctI91KS9hhNmmWOoWu0XTYJS7CA=
105105
gopkg.in/yaml.v3 v3.0.1/go.mod h1:K4uyk7z7BCEPqu6E+C64Yfv1cQ7kz7rIZviUmN+EgEM=
106-
libvirt.org/libvirt-go v7.4.0+incompatible h1:1gFJevSrEoxx/5nZPB6GaTDdoc902NP2KyVPwQ07Ji4=
107-
libvirt.org/libvirt-go v7.4.0+incompatible/go.mod h1:CPoljLoiC2aEw+62g1rZXl2oXAJaNsrq4YCSmJOELek=
106+
libvirt.org/go/libvirt v1.11001.0 h1:QJgpslxY7qkpXZIDxdMHpkDl7FfhgQJwqRTGBbg/S8E=
107+
libvirt.org/go/libvirt v1.11001.0/go.mod h1:1WiFE8EjZfq+FCVog+rvr1yatKbKZ9FaFMZgEqxEJqQ=

internal/commands/up.go

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 import (
1010

1111
"github.com/melbahja/goph"
1212
log "github.com/sirupsen/logrus"
13-
rawLibvirt "libvirt.org/libvirt-go"
13+
rawLibvirt "libvirt.org/go/libvirt"
1414

1515
"github.com/eikendev/hackenv/internal/banner"
1616
"github.com/eikendev/hackenv/internal/constants"

internal/handling/handling.go

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6,7 +6,7 @@ import (
66
"os"
77

88
log "github.com/sirupsen/logrus"
9-
rawLibvirt "libvirt.org/libvirt-go"
9+
rawLibvirt "libvirt.org/go/libvirt"
1010
)
1111

1212
// Close closes an io resource and prints a warning if that fails.

internal/images/generic.go

Lines changed: 3 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-7,7 +7,7 @@ import (
77

88
log "github.com/sirupsen/logrus"
99

10-
rawLibvirt "libvirt.org/libvirt-go"
10+
rawLibvirt "libvirt.org/go/libvirt"
1111
)
1212

1313
type genericVersionComparer struct{}
@@ -61,16 +61,13 @@ func genericBootInitializer(dom *rawLibvirt.Domain) {
6161
}
6262

6363
func switchToTTY(dom *rawLibvirt.Domain) {
64-
// Includes two dummy keys. See [0].
65-
// [0] https://gitlab.com/libvirt/libvirt-go/-/issues/10
66-
sendKeys(dom, []uint{KEY_LEFTCTRL, KEY_LEFTALT, KEY_F1, KEY_RESERVED, KEY_RESERVED})
64+
sendKeys(dom, []uint{KEY_LEFTCTRL, KEY_LEFTALT, KEY_F1})
6765

6866
time.Sleep(500 * time.Millisecond)
6967
}
7068

7169
func switchFromTTY(dom *rawLibvirt.Domain) {
72-
// Includes two dummy keys as above.
73-
sendKeys(dom, []uint{KEY_LEFTCTRL, KEY_LEFTALT, KEY_F7, KEY_RESERVED, KEY_RESERVED})
70+
sendKeys(dom, []uint{KEY_LEFTCTRL, KEY_LEFTALT, KEY_F7})
7471

7572
time.Sleep(500 * time.Millisecond)
7673
}

internal/images/images.go

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@ import (
1111

1212
"github.com/adrg/xdg"
1313
"github.com/eikendev/hackenv/internal/constants"
14-
rawLibvirt "libvirt.org/libvirt-go"
14+
rawLibvirt "libvirt.org/go/libvirt"
1515
)
1616

1717
type infoRetriever func(string, *regexp.Regexp) (*DownloadInfo, error)

internal/images/kali.go

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 import (
1010
"time"
1111

1212
log "github.com/sirupsen/logrus"
13-
rawLibvirt "libvirt.org/libvirt-go"
13+
rawLibvirt "libvirt.org/go/libvirt"
1414

1515
"github.com/eikendev/hackenv/internal/network"
1616
)

internal/images/parrot.go

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@ import (
1010
"time"
1111

1212
log "github.com/sirupsen/logrus"
13-
rawLibvirt "libvirt.org/libvirt-go"
13+
rawLibvirt "libvirt.org/go/libvirt"
1414

1515
"github.com/eikendev/hackenv/internal/network"
1616
)

internal/libvirt/libvirt.go

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@ import (
88

99
"github.com/eikendev/hackenv/internal/constants"
1010
"github.com/eikendev/hackenv/internal/images"
11-
"libvirt.org/libvirt-go"
11+
"libvirt.org/go/libvirt"
1212
)
1313

1414
var domainStates = map[libvirt.DomainState]string{

0 commit comments

Comments
 (0)